From Language to Letters: A minI COnference

November 1st 8am-1pm

Featuring a Hybrid Offering Format: In seat session hosted at Michigan State University in East Lansing MI

Continuing Education Units are being offered for members of the NASW Michigan Chapter

Continuing Education Units are pending for medical providers

$50 to attend ($25 for students)

This mini conference will feature a variety of subject matter experts exploring topics such as affirming language in an exclusive offering of our lead training Power of Pronouns, an in depth overview of gender dysphoria, and break down of silos with a affirming care letter writing review.

As time allows this conference will close with an open panel discussion featuring our speakers!
